I have been getting letters from a collecting service with regards a late licensing penalty issued by the DVLA.. now its not addressed to myself but it is to my address, so i thought i would phone the collecting service up and tell them of their error.
'err we need you to send a copy of your council tax bill sir' !! well that isnt happening i thought i would inform you that you have made a clerical error thats all and becides council tax copy or not, that only proves who i am and not that a certain person does not live at the same address! all you need to do is confirm your details with the DVLA who surely would tell you the address details are wrong as you are acting on their behalf!!!
5 more letters have turned up since so i phone the DVLA concerned that maybe somebody is using my address, although frankly as the V5 doc would have been posted here, then i would know, so again it must be a clerical error...DVLA confirm that car reg is not registered to my address. Good thinks i, so you will sort it out? err no you need to speak to our fines office! Which i did and they said please write to us! Err hang on your mistake and i need to fix it for you?
Well thats the short version of how having spoke to both parties neither gives a 8888 that they have made an error and jo public should sort out the mess. up to now i have had 7 letters which stamp wise is a few quid, unless i am the only person to suffer from this then money and time is being wasted by,of course its not just the DVLA and an outside collecting agentcy that take this stance.it appears to be common pratice now in all walks of life..

Be very careful as normally it is bailiffs called Collectica that can be involved at this stage and they will clamp your car and give you all sorts of hassles until it is cleared up. Send a letter to the collectors/bailiffs stating that an error has been made and if they want proof they need to visit you as you are not prepared to send copies of council tax bills in the post. Also advise that if they contionue to hassle you, you will lay criminal charges under the Harassment Act.
